The coordination team of the coordination department are the points of contact that have been designated for issues that are related to the project, and they are responsible for maintaining our internal structure and procedures. However, they do not have any authority over the content of articles or the behavior of editors, nor do they have any other special powers.

What exactly are the coordinators responsible for?[edit]

The WikiProject's most important administrative function is carried out by the coordinating team. There is a possibility that perhaps three coordinators will be selected to handle the general departments. These departments are the Assessment Department, the Education & resources Department, the Community Affairs Department, and the Coordination Department itself, which is supervised by the Lead Coordinator. It is possible that other members of the Coordination Department who were not given responsibility for a department will be given oversight over a task force, work group, or sub department. A Vice Lead Coordinator needs to be designated for the coordination team as well. This individual is often a member who is an overseer of one of the four primary departments.

How do people get chosen to be coordinators?[edit]

The coordination team is made up of no more than five elected members. The elections team is responsible for providing oversight of the voting process. Any participant in the WikiProject has the ability to put oneself forward for membership on the coordinating team. After a voting period of fourteen days, a straightforward vote of yes or no determines which 5 members with the highest scores will be invited to join the team. The two candidates with the highest scores are then automatically nominated for the job of lead coordinator. After that, the two candidates will compete against one another in a separate election to determine whether or not they will serve in the role of lead coordinator.

The lead coordinator will then decide which task forces and/or departments each of the other coordinators will be responsible for managing and representing. No coordinator may serve the WikiProject without a portfolio unless given permission to do so by the majority of the project's members.

In the event that there is not a lead coordinator, the coordination team will decide on an individual to fill the role of lead coordinator in the event that one is not already present.

Every year, elections for the coordination team are held from the 21st of June until the 5th of July. The entire outgoing coordination team will resign on July 5th, with the exception of the Lead Coordinator and Vice Lead Coordinator, who will resign once both roles are elected and appointed. The elections for the coordination team take place from the 21st of June until the 5th of July. The coordinating team does not impose any term limits on its members.

There is also a position known as senior coordinator, which is automatically filled by any previous coordinators or acting coordinators who have served for more than a month after they have been removed from their previous position. This position is known as the senior coordinator role. During the course of each election, the powers of the senior coordinators might be redefined or altered; however, these individuals will continue to serve in their capacity as senior coordinators indefinitely.

History of the coordination department[edit]

On March 7th, 2023, the department of coordination was established as a separate entity. Since then, there has not been any progress made toward the formation of a coordination team.

As a result of the fact that the WikiProject was only a very modest undertaking when the coordination department was initially established, it was decided that, at some point in the not too distant future, an actual coordination team would be established. Up until that point, the entirety of the WikiProject will be responsible for carrying out the responsibilities of the coordination team.

It was decided that the coordinating team would be formed if the WikiProject had five active members. This decision was made on March 21st, 2023. However, on the same day, an acting coordinating team was established, beginning the history of the coordination team.

The coordination department has since been vastly shrunk to prevent the project from becoming overly hierarchical.
